What Leads to Bus Crashes

Bus accidents in Elsa can arise for a variety of causes, and most stem from human error or negligence. Fatigue is a leading factor, notably on long-distance routes where operators may push past safe working hours. Inattention, speeding, and impaired operation also play a role in serious collisions. Beyond driver behavior, mechanical failures like faulty brakes or bald tires can play a significant role, above all when bus companies neglect upkeep. Add to that, poor road conditions and bad weather can amplify the hazards.

Figuring Out Who’s Liable

One of the most challenging parts of a bus accident claim is figuring out who’s responsible. Unlike a standard car crash, a bus wreck may involve several liable parties. Fault could fall on the bus driver, the bus company, a maintenance contractor, the manufacturer of a defective part, or even a government agency when the bus is publicly operated. In Elsa, TX, claims involving city or school buses often mean navigating governmental immunity laws, which come with strict deadlines and procedural requirements. Consequently, prompt legal action and a thorough investigation are essential to building a strong case.

What You Can Recover

Victims of bus accidents may be able to multiple forms of compensation, depending on how serious the crash was and the circumstances involved. Frequent damages include medical expenses, lost wages, future earning capacity, pain and suffering, and rehabilitation costs. In wrongful death cases, surviving family members may claim compensation for funeral expenses and loss of companionship. Moreover, if the at-fault party acted with gross negligence, punitive damages may also be available. An experienced attorney can help assess the full scope of your losses and account for every loss.

Who can be held liable for a bus accident in Elsa, TX?

Liability in a bus accident case can extend to several parties. Potentially responsible parties include the bus driver, the bus company or operator, maintenance contractors, the bus manufacturer if a defect contributed to the crash, other negligent motorists, and even government entities if the bus is part of a public transit system. In Elsa, located in Hidalgo County, agricultural worker transport buses and charter buses commonly travel through the area along Highway 107 and FM 1015, which means commercial carriers and farm labor transport companies may also bear responsibility. A thorough investigation is necessary to identify all liable parties.

How long do I have to file a bus accident lawsuit in Texas?

Under Texas law,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ims, including bus accidents, is generally two years from the date of the accident. However, if the claim involves a government entity such as a public school bus or municipal transit vehicle, you may have as little as six months to provide formal notice of your claim. Because Elsa is served by the Edcouch-Elsa Independent School District, school bus accidents in the area are subject to these shorter notice requirements. Consulting an attorney promptly ensures all deadlines are properly met.

What types of compensation can I recover after a bus accident in Elsa?

Victims of bus accidents in Elsa, TX may be entitled to recover both economic and non-economic damages. Economic damages include medical expenses, future medical care, lost wages, loss of earning capacity, property damage, and rehabilitation costs. Non-economic damages cover pain and suffering, emotional distress, loss of enjoyment of life, disfigurement, and loss of consortium. In cases involving gross negligence, such as a bus driver operating under the influence or a bus company with a documented history of safety violations, punitive damages may also be available.

What are common causes of bus accidents in the Elsa, TX area?

Bus accidents in and around Elsa, TX frequently result from driver fatigue, particularly on long agricultural worker transport routes; distracted driving; speeding along rural roadways like FM 88 and Highway 107; failure to yield at intersections; improper vehicle maintenance; and adverse weather conditions common to the Rio Grande Valley. Additionally, the heavy commercial truck traffic associated with the region’s agricultural industry creates hazardous conditions for buses sharing the roadways. Driver inexperience and inadequate training by bus companies also contribute significantly to serious collisions.

The Main Reasons Bus Accidents Occur in Elsa, TX

Day in and day out, buses keep Elsa, Texas, moving — carrying commuters on transit routes, students to and from school, and travelers on chartered trips. As valuable as that service is, a collision involving a vehicle this large can leave lasting harm in its wake. Recognizing what most often triggers these crashes can help everyone who shares the road — riders, drivers, and people on foot — stay alert.

Fatigue and Lapses in Focus

When a driver spends hours on end behind the wheel, exhaustion and wandering attention tend to follow. An operator handling a pre-dawn school route or rolling back into town late after a charter trip is a prime candidate for fatigue, and even a brief lapse while steering a heavy bus can set a severe crash in motion.

Driving Too Fast for Conditions

Speed shows up again and again in Elsa bus collisions, especially on high-traffic highways and major routes. A driver who fails to ease off near a congested exit or a school zone is asking for trouble, because a bus carries far too much weight to stop on short notice — and the resulting impact is rarely minor.

Skipped Maintenance

Keeping a bus safe means inspecting and servicing it on a regular schedule. Let that slip, and worn brakes, bald tires, or a balky steering system can fail at exactly the wrong instant — on a slope or in the middle of a hard stop. Each maintenance shortcut a transit company takes pushes the risk of a crash upward.

Rough and Shifting Weather

Local conditions can change fast, and a sudden storm, a burst of hail, or a slick overpass can make driving a bus treacherous. Poor visibility paired with wet or icy pavement extends the distance needed to stop, and raised sections of roadway tend to be the most dangerous.

Careless Drivers Nearby

Not every bus wreck starts with the bus. A distracted motorist glued to a phone or a driver running a red light near downtown Elsa can slam into a bus and endanger everyone aboard, along with anyone walking close by.

Poorly Prepared Drivers

There’s genuine skill involved in operating a bus safely. When a company puts an underqualified driver on the road or skimps on the training needed to handle Elsa’s blend of narrow city streets and fast rural highways, the likelihood of a crash climbs considerably.

Keeping Elsa Roads Safer

The vast majority of bus accidents in Elsa grow out of avoidable causes. By understanding these recurring factors, riders and drivers alike can stay watchful — and anyone hurt through someone else’s negligence will be better equipped to weigh their legal options afterward.

Key Legal Rights Available to Victims

As a bus accident victim in Elsa, you have the right to pursue compensation for damages caused by another party’s negligence. Under Texas Civil Practice and Remedies Code, you may recover medical expenses, lost income, pain and suffering, and property damage. Furthermore, if the bus is operated by a private company, you can file a claim against the carrier, which is held to a higher “common carrier” standard of care.

However, if the accident involves a public entity—such as a Hidalgo County school bus or a Lower Rio Grande Valley Development Council transit vehicle—the Texas Tort Claims Act applies. This law caps damages and requires that a formal notice of claim be filed within six months of the incident. Missing this deadline can permanently bar your right to recovery.

Steps to Protect Your Claim

Immediately following an accident, seek medical attention at a local facility such as Knapp Medical Center in nearby Weslaco or DHR Health in Edinburg. Prompt documentation links your injuries directly to the crash. Next, report the accident to the Elsa Police Department or the Texas Department of Public Safety, depending on the location. Be sure to gather witness information, photograph the scene, and preserve any damaged personal property.

Additionally, Texas follows a modified comparative negligence rule, meaning you can recover damages only if you are less than 51 percent at fault. Insurance companies often try to shift blame to reduce payouts, so consulting an experienced personal injury attorney familiar with Rio Grande Valley courts—such as those in the Hidalgo County Courthouse in Edinburg—can significantly strengthen your case.
